The Tico Times spoke with former Máximo Nivel employees who said that they knowingly worked under the table for the language school for months at time without formal work permits and were asked in some cases to hide from government inspectors when they visited the school.
Immigration authorities raided the offices of the English-language school Máximo Nivel Thursday, the Immigration Administration confirmed to The Tico Times Friday afternoon. Authorities told 15 people to report to the administration’s office to verify their immigration status, according to a statement from press representative.
